Why ICASA blocked TopTV adult channels

The rights of women to equality and human dignity trumped TopTV's right to freedom of expression. This is one of the main reasons the Independent Communications Authority of SA (ICASA) decided not to allow TopTV to launch adult-orientated channels on its satellite pay-TV platform.
Why ICASA blocked TopTV adult channels

ICASA finally published its reasons for preventing TopTV from launching the channels on Thursday, more than a month after first communicating its decision to the broadcaster.

In making its decision, ICASA says it considered the "submissions made by stakeholders and members of the public in light of the SA constitution and relevant broadcasting laws". It also considered a written response from TopTV.
